Key Features
- Factory-Mounted Holosun 507C — This isn’t an afterthought. Shadow Systems zeroes the 507C at the factory so you get a proven red-dot sight with 50,000-hour battery life and a 2 MOA dot out of the box.
- Integrated Compensator — The spiral-fluted bronze barrel includes a compensator that reduces muzzle rise by an estimated 30%. That means faster follow-up shots and less fatigue during extended strings.
- Elite Slide with DLC Finish — The diamond-like coating on the slide resists holster wear, corrosion, and carbon buildup. You can run it hard in wet or dirty conditions and still cycle cleanly.
- Aggressive Grip Texture + Interchangeable Backstraps — The polymer frame uses a sharp, grippy texture that locks into your palm. Three backstraps let you dial in the fit for different hand sizes or shooting styles.
- Optic-Ready with RMR/SRO Footprint — The slide is cut for Trijicon RMR and SRO patterns, so you can swap optics later without an adapter plate. The included Holosun 507C uses that same footprint.

FAQ
Does the DR920P Elite come with a carrying case?
Yes. Shadow Systems includes a hard plastic case with foam cutouts, two 17-round magazines, and a cable lock. The Holosun 507C is mounted on the slide inside the case.
Can I use standard Glock 17 holsters with this pistol?
Most standard Glock 17 holsters will fit the DR920P Elite, though the compensator adds about 0.6 inches to the barrel length. For a perfect fit, use holsters made specifically for the DR920P or for Glock 17s with threaded barrels.
What is the warranty on the DR920P Elite?
Shadow Systems offers a limited lifetime warranty on the pistol. The Holosun 507C carries a separate 10-year warranty from Holosun.
Is the compensator removable?
No. The compensator is integrated into the barrel as a single piece. You cannot remove it without replacing the entire barrel assembly.
What ammunition does the compensator work best with?
The compensator is tuned for full-power 9mm loads in the 115–147 grain range. It cycles reliably with standard pressure and +P ammunition. Light target loads may not generate enough gas to cycle the comp effectively.
